What is Kevlar?

Kevlar® is a advanced synthetic reinforcement made from a polymer called PPTA.

Kevlar was first produced by scientists at DuPont in the late 1960s and is renowned for low-weight yet exceptionally resilient and resistant to high temperatures.

Advanced Kevlar-Based Strengthening Options

At Structural Repairs, we combine Kevlar into advanced carbon-fibre systems designed for project-tailored applications.

Our product range includes:

  1. Kevlar Reinforced Polymer (KRP) Fabrics — high-strength wraps applied to beams and slabs.
  2. Kevlar Ropes / Tendons — high-strength strands for load redistribution.
  3. Kevlar Interlayers — shock-absorbing sheets between carbon fibre laminates.
  4. Fortress Segmental Kevlar® System — for segmental construction, providing watertight sealing.
  5. Carbon/Kevlar Hybrid Grids — balances stiffness and flexibility.
  6. InvisiBeam Carbon/Kevlar Straps — aesthetic-friendly wall stabilisation with five times the strength of steel.

Each system is individually specified to meet the unique needs of your structure.

Applications of Kevlar Reinforcement

Kevlar reinforcement is commonly used in:

  • Culverts
  • Concrete members and frames
  • Heavy-load surfaces
  • Tunnels
  • Heritage buildings
  • RAAC panels

Because Kevlar is corrosion-free, it is perfectly suited for heritage projects where bulk reinforcement may be unsuitable.
